A Letter Unsent

Though I write you now from far away
Know that I always keep thoughts of you close
While I expect this to reach you not without delay
I do hope that this letter's a fine sample of prose

My thoughts of you are unceasing
They boil over at the slightest sensation
And though the distance between us seems ever increasing
The contact we have brings me naught but elation

Yet with pen in my hand, I write truth in these words
Words I have dared not to speak
Sitting writing a song like a common catbird
Hoping the way that I mew is not overly meek

Seafoam on the waves is the green of your eyes
Like jewels that adorn your fine gaze
So too does the hair you have flow by your side
A sight the most cynical could nary appraise

If you've not guessed my intentions, I'll lay them out here:
You're lovely, unique, and quite handsome
For I want to spend my days keeping you near
And wish neither of us to be lonesome

I do not expect this alone shall work
It seems too little, too late for this chance
And I pray that you find this not the act of a jerk
But rather that of a man who seeks simply your glance

So write back or not, but please don't disappear
I find myself your humblest debtor
But I simply would covet a reply, to be clear
If you found words to put forth in a perfume scented letter

So I leave you with this, an apology of sorts
I beg for your pardon to ease my consternation
If you don't feel the same or don't wish that I court
Then consider this my formal resignation

I'm sorry that I hid these feelings I had
Lying by omission is still lying and wrong
But I'm realizing you had been driving me mad
And that love was the feeling I felt all along
